How does a ducted fan work?

La ventola intubate ducted for model aircraft works thanks to the thrust of the air which is generated by the rotation of the blades. Air is drawn in from the front of the fan and pushed outward through the ducting. This process creates a constant airflow that can be used to fly the model aircraft. The ducted fan allows you to obtain a flight effect similar to that of jet aircraft, since both use the principle of air thrust to lift themselves into flight. However, the ducted fan has some advantages over jet aircraft, first of all, it is much lighter and therefore more maneuverable.

Advantages of a ducted fan

The advantages of the ducted fan are:
1) The minimum resistance to the air flow allows for greater thrust and therefore more speed
2) The compact design allows for less space in the aircraft
3) Lightweight materials reduce the weight of the aircraft
4) Maintenance is simple due to the simple structure of the fan.

Disadvantages of Ducted Fan Using a ducted fan has some disadvantages. Notably, most ducted fan models are quite expensive. Additionally, these engines require regular and thorough maintenance to function properly.
